Transaction c768f0615ed691484740e78145983dd7fbd9c9464a839677bd55768b22a1432a

6 Input
2 Outputs
  • c768f0615ed691484740e78145983dd7fbd9c9464a839677bd55768b22a1432a:0
  • value  5820222
    address  1C4FKFkTL9S4xk61vCMfbooBMy3jNzP2hU
  • c768f0615ed691484740e78145983dd7fbd9c9464a839677bd55768b22a1432a:1
  • value  31307
    address  3EVkH9nC4ftJeU1Mesdu3WjrPYTyKtmV2J